    @jazkw said in PXE-E32 Error; Not sure what went wrong.:

    EDIT: Disabling firewalld got it to work.

    Just add TCP port 80 to your firewall config and you should be fine. Although there might be later issues with NFS… If you are not familiar with firewall configuration you might want to leave it disabled for now till you have it all up and running. Later on you can still enable it again and add ports as needed.
